I'm not sure how to approach this problem. I have two tables, a Date table and a Data Table, both are at the end of the question.
I want to create a visualisation with options for:
1. A Date Slicer Start Date (DD/MM/YYYY) - End Date (DD/MM/YYYY)
2. Calculated Value1 - Average of the weekly average weight per carton (7 day) average over date Slicer time period
3. Calculated Value2 - Average of weight per carton over the entire Slicer time period
Formula from Excel:
1. SUM of Weight = (PACK WGHT + JCE WGHT1)
2. Average Carton Weight = SUM of Weight/CARTON QTY
Example 1:
Date Splicer - 01/10/2022 - 10/10/2022 (10 days)
Two values:
1. Average of Weekly Average Weight per Carton of 1 week (7 days from 3/10 - 10/10/2022)
2. 10 day Average of Weight per Carton
Example 2:
Date Splicer 07/08/2022 - 10/10/2022 (64 days)
1. Carton Weight Average of last 9 weeks (truncate from 9 weeks 1 day) average weight ((average of every 7 days from 08/08 to 10/10/2022)/9 weeks)
2. 64 day Average of Weight per Carton
